SWIFT to exhibit on Transduco Pavilion
at EBIF
SWIFT, the industry-owned co-op supplying secure, standardised messaging services and interface software, will again exhibit on the Transduco Pavilion at the European Banking and Insurance Fair.
Transduco is the specialist provider of cross-border business development services for companies operating across the English, French and German speaking financial services technology sectors The European Banking and Insurance Fair is a well-established financial technology event and this year takes place in Frankfurt on 20 to 22 November
It will provide SWIFT with the ability to meet with clients and prospects and engage in discussions with the European financial community.
SWIFT plays a key role in industry initiatives such as the Single Euro Payment Area (SEPA), Markets in Financial Instruments Directive (MiFID) and encourages greater automation in the end to end financial transaction process.
